| Finance minister, Ngozi Okonjo-Iweala, is the founder of the NOI-poll, an opinion research organization that partners with internationally known Gallup. The group’s March poll on President Jonathan’s approval rating, published April 2, says less than 5 in 10 Nigerians (46%) gave the Jonathan administration, which Mrs. Okonjo-Iweala serves, kudos. The poll was conducted between March 25th and 27th 2013. It involved telephone interviews of a random nationwide sample. 1,014 randomly selected phone-owning Nigerians aged 18 years and above, representing the six geopolitical zones in the country, were interviewed. | President Goodluck Jonathan’s aide, Kinglsey Kuku, has warned of a restart of restiveness in the Niger Delta if Mr. Jonathan ceases to hold office, or is denied a fresh term in 2015. Kingsley Kuku, who is the Special Adviser to the president on Niger Delta, and chairman, presidential amnesty programme, Kingsley Kuku, told U.S. officials in Washington on Thursday, that current peace in the Niger Delta owes to the continued stay in office of Mr. Jonathan, and strongly urged the American government to back his presidency. | Boko Haram breakaway extremist group, Ansaru, has claimed responsibility for some of Nigeria’s most despicable violence lately. The group, which came to prominence early 2012, recently took credit for a brutal abduction and killing of seven foreign construction workers in Bauchi. One leader of the group, who is a son of north’s ruling elite (likely an emir), said while they subscribe partially to the ideology of Boko Haram, they go more after foreigners; and do not brook any inkling of rescue effort by any government. He said they do not want to hurt Nigerians, and matter of fact, criticize Boko Haram’s indiscriminate bombings and shootings.
